Got a Win2k3 server here with WinXP stations running SP2.

We're trying to implement some software restriction policies, mainly to stop people running batch files (.bat) from their user areas (N: drive)

We've created a path rule of:

*.bat

in the user policy, which works, it stops *any* batch files running, but stops legit ones too. So we want to make it more specific, so used:

N:\*.bat

But this doesn't work. So we tried alternatives, including full UNC server path to their user area from the server. We tried using %homepath%\*.bat but no joy there. We've tried everything we can think of, but no luck.

So how can we set a rule to stop people running batch files from their user area???
